I just got an Arp Odyssey and whenever I depress a key the note will hold out forever, even when I let go of the key. It just holds out non-stop. If I turn down the VCO-1 and 2 sliders in the Audio Mixer section or if I turn down the VCA Gain slider, it will stop, but when you turn them back up you can still hear the note ringing out. I don't know if it's supposed to do this or not. Does anyone know if this is normal or what the problem could be?
 
Sounds like a problem with the gate. Try posting to analog heaven or synth DIY, someone there should be able to help you
 
I don't play, but I used to sell those back in the late 70's. Anyway, if I remember correctly, you should be able to adjust that by using the ADSR controls. (attack, decay, sustain, release). There may be one for each oscillator...not sure. That may or may not help you, but I figured I'd give it a shot.
 
Thanks for the suggestions. I think I figured it out. I was using the VCA gain slider to adjust volume, but I don't think I'm supposed to do that. If I keep the VCA Gain slider down and use the ADSR volume control it works fine. So I guess I'll assume there's nothing wrong with it.
